What began as a childhood passion has turned into a grown up profession. From crazy character voices to authentic accents I have been bringing stories to life for what feels like my whole life, however, in this last half decade I have turned all that creative energy into my voice over career. 

 

Born and raised in Colorado, the American west has always been a large part of my identity. In 2013 I traded in the mountains for the city and moved to New York to attend NYU for drama. Years in NYC has turned me into a tried and true city girl but my love of classical theater has taken me across the country to perform regionally in a variety of productions. 

 

This varied experience has lent my work a bright, textured, and classic sound that is uniquely my own. I have found my voice in Young Adult, Fantasy, and had the chance to rep my queer identity with Queer Fiction and Romance
